Horse Property in Tennessee

Tennessee has hundreds of listings for equestrian property for sale. Recent listings in Tennessee of equestrian property for sale totals nearly 6,000 acres and a combined market value of approximately $194 million. The average price of horse farms for sale in Tennessee is $1.92 million. Along with excellent pastureland ideal for horse grazing, horse farms for sale in Tennessee are also currently in use for livestock, row crop, timber, vineyard, poultry, and irrigation operations, among other agricultural uses. Other wildlife to be found on Tennessee equestrian property for sale includes whitetail deer, turkey, ducks, geese and dove. Land Market Insights and Pricing in Tennessee

On average, land listings in Tennessee have a lot size of 64 acres and are priced around $2,219,322. The median price per acre in Tennessee is $25,215.
